作业帮 > 综合 > 作业

由身份证号分解或计算出性别(倒数第二位奇数为男偶数为女)、出生年月、是否闰年、年龄和户口所在地

来源:学生作业帮 编辑:灵鹊做题网作业帮 分类:综合作业 时间:2024/05/01 10:41:01
由身份证号分解或计算出性别(倒数第二位奇数为男偶数为女)、出生年月、是否闰年、年龄和户口所在地
请问计算上面那些内容都分别需要用什么函数呢?
身份证号 性别\x05 出生年月\x05 是否闰年\x05 年龄
500224 19920929 0067\x05\x05199209\x05\x05
500224 19900918 0079\x05\x05199009\x05\x05
440305 19900824 0035\x05\x05199008\x05\x05
500224 19910928 0078\x05\x05199109\x05\x05
500224 19930725 0022\x05\x05199307\x05\x05
500224 19910524 0013\x05\x05199105\x05\x05
440305 19900912 0007\x05\x05199009\x05\x05
440305 19910923 0087\x05\x05199109\x05\x05
440305 19900524 0005\x05\x05199005\x05\x05
500224 19900815 0016\x05 199008\x05\x05
500224 19900524 0035\x05\x05199005\x05\x05
440305 19910217 0023\x05\x05199102\x05\x05
440305 19930723 0009\x05\x05199307\x05\x05
500224 19920918 0086\x05\x05199209\x05\x05
500224 19900614 0051\x05\x05199006\x05\x05
500224 19920629 0076\x05\x05199206\x05\x05
500224 19920917 0086\x05\x05199209\x05\x05
440305 19910625 0019\x05\x05199106\x05\x05
440305 19920823 0082\x05\x05199208\x05\x05
500224 19910123 0026\x05\x05199101
由身份证号分解或计算出性别(倒数第二位奇数为男偶数为女)、出生年月、是否闰年、年龄和户口所在地
身份证号码中自动生成性别和生日
生成性别:(其中E2是身份证号码所在列)
双击性别所在列的第二行,然后输入下面公式,然后按ENTER键;再利用下拉方式将公式复制到该列的其他行中即可
=CHOOSE(MOD(IF(LEN(E2)=18,MID(E2,17,1),IF(LEN(E2)=15,RIGHT(E2,1),"")),2)+1,"女","男")
提取出生日期:(其中E2是身份证号码所在列)
双击出生日期所在列的第二行,然后输入下面公式,然后按ENTER键;再利用下拉方式将公式复制到该列的其他行中即可
=DATE(MID(E2,7,4),MID(E2,11,2),MID(E2,13,2))
计算年龄:(其中C3是出生日期所在列)
双击年龄所在列的第二行,然后输入下面公式,然后按ENTER键;再利用下拉方式将公式复制到该列的其他行中即可
=YEAR(NOW())-YEAR(C3)
从身份证号码中自动生成性别和生日
生成性别:(其中E2是身份证号码所在列)
双击性别所在列的第二行,然后输入下面公式,然后按ENTER键;再利用下拉方式将公式复制到该列的其他行中即可
=CHOOSE(MOD(IF(LEN(E2)=18,MID(E2,17,1),IF(LEN(E2)=15,RIGHT(E2,1),"")),2)+1,"女","男")
提取出生日期:(其中E2是身份证号码所在列)
双击出生日期所在列的第二行,然后输入下面公式,然后按ENTER键;再利用下拉方式将公式复制到该列的其他行中即可
=DATE(MID(E2,7,4),MID(E2,11,2),MID(E2,13,2))
计算年龄:(其中C3是出生日期所在列)
双击年龄所在列的第二行,然后输入下面公式,然后按ENTER键;再利用下拉方式将公式复制到该列的其他行中即可
=YEAR(NOW())-YEAR(C